X-Git-Url: https://git.auder.net/?p=vchess.git;a=blobdiff_plain;f=server%2Froutes%2Fusers.js;h=5b04ddd191c21b1604c9edca0dd72da4e044011f;hp=a9995d7f074be7f96448dbea818611b8c4cb7bf5;hb=ed9c9c3741ec8b03cf899eae529216a2520bba0d;hpb=bebcc8d45532e67902175f69084a08040f06855f diff --git a/server/routes/users.js b/server/routes/users.js index a9995d7f..5b04ddd1 100644 --- a/server/routes/users.js +++ b/server/routes/users.js @@ -28,7 +28,12 @@ router.get("/whoami", access.ajax, (req,res) => { }); router.get("/users", access.ajax, (req,res) => { - // TODO: list all names + id for users of given ID (query "ids") + const ids = req.query["ids"]; + UserModel.getByIds(ids, (err,users) => { + if (!!err) + return res.json({errmsg: err.toString()}); + return res.json({users:users}); + }); }); // to: object user (to who we send an email)